High power erbium-doped fiber ring laser with widely tunable range over 100 nm

โœ Scribed by Xinyong Dong; Hwa-Yaw Tam; Bai-Ou Guan; Chunliu Zhao; Xiaoyi Dong

โœฆ Synopsis


A high power/slope efficiency erbium-doped fiber ring laser (EDFRL) with widely tunable range over 100 nm is demonstrated by using the combination of a 1480 nm pump laser diode (LD) and a high concentration erbium-doped fiber (EDF). The effects of the length of EDF, output coupling ratio, and pump power on the laser performance are investigated. It is shown that both the length of EDF and the output coupling ratio have the effect on the output power and the tunable range significantly. Optimization of both parameters is necessary for achieving high output power/slope efficiency and large tunable range simultaneously in the EDFRL.
